Jadon Sancho valued at around £45 million by Manchester United this summer
Manchester United have set a price tag of around £45 million on the head of Jadon Sancho in the ongoing transfer window, according to the Daily Mail.
The Red Devils will look to fill up their coffers in order to raise funds for this summer. To that end, the England international has been identified as one of the players the Old Trafford side could part ways with.
Harry Maguire, Scott McTominay and Anthony Martial are some of the other names who have been made available on the market. But not all of them are expected to depart.
The Old Trafford side have no intention of forcing the 23-year-old and the others out of the club. The club are willing to let them stay and fight for their place in the team next season.
United signed Sancho in the summer of 2021 from Borussia Dortmund. Unfortunately, the English national has been unable to live up to the expectations at the Old Trafford side so far.
In the last two seasons, the forward has been handed many opportunities to prove himself. However, the 23-year-old has failed to take those chances and has not made a big enough impact in Manchester so far.
Erik ten Hag trusted Snacho after being appointed head coach last summer. But the English national was unable to repay that faith in the 2022/23 campaign.
In contrast, a player like Alejandro Garnacho has shown a lot more potential for the Red Devils. Comparing him to the former Dortmund star, the Argentina international was more direct and threatening when the gaffer called upon him last season.
